Output 8efc64840584ad690435ddd7b067cd4b27a1c083fdebc64a9cfaf604e4311c38:10

value
200421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89723cbe3fffc659418123c7f84d40c055997fe7 OP_EQUAL
address
3EDmMAoHGgE3nEY2jbYtfbkbxbdfNPY2iy
transaction
8efc64840584ad690435ddd7b067cd4b27a1c083fdebc64a9cfaf604e4311c38
confirmations
260221
spent
true